校园春色亚洲色图_亚洲视频分类_中文字幕精品一区二区精品_麻豆一区区三区四区产品精品蜜桃

主頁 > 知識庫 > 簡單談談AJAX核心對象

簡單談談AJAX核心對象

熱門標簽:越南河內地圖標注 地圖標注項目怎么樣 騰訊地圖標注位置能用多久 ai機器人電銷資源 個人怎樣在百度地圖標注地名 云呼外撥網絡電話系統 機器人電銷騙局揭秘 超級大富翁地圖標注 硅語電話機器人公司

    Ajax是2005年2月才誕生但是現在已經炙手可熱的一項全新技術.這項新技術能夠極大地改善網站的用戶體驗.

  什么是Ajax

    Ajax是異步Javascript和XML(Asynchronous JavaScript and XML)的英文縮寫.

    Ajax的核心理念在于使用XMLHttpRequest對象發送異步請求.Ajax并不是一門新的語言或技術,它實際上是幾項技術按一定的方式組合在一起,共同的協作中發揮各自的作用.

  Ajax的優點

    1.減輕服務器的負擔.Ajax的原則是"按需取數據".

    2.無需刷新頁面,減少用戶心理和實際的等待時間.

    3.帶來更好的用戶體驗.

    4.可以把以前一些服務器負擔的工作轉移到客戶端,利用客戶端閑置的能力來處理,減輕服務器負擔,充分利用寬帶資源,節約空間和寬帶租用成本.

    5.可以調用外部數據.

    6.基于標準化的并被廣泛支持的技術,不需要下載插件或者小程序.

    7.進一步促進頁面呈現與數據分離.

二.XMLHttpRequest對象介紹

    Ajax的一個最大的特點是無需刷新頁面便可向服務器傳輸或讀寫數據(又稱無刷新更新頁面),這一特點主要得益于XMLHTTP組件XMLHttpRequest對象.

  XMLHttpRequest屬性

XMLHttpRequest對象的屬性

屬性

描述

onreadystatechange

每個狀態改變時都會觸發這個事件處理程序,通常會調用一個JavaScript函數
readyState 請求的狀態
responseText 服務器的響應,表示為一個串
responseXML 服務器的響應,表示為XML,這個對象可以解析為一個DOM對象
status 服務器的HTTP狀態
statusText HTTP狀態的對應文本

每個狀態改變時都會觸發這個事件處理程序,通常會調用一個JavaScript函數

  XMLHttpRequest方法

XMLHttpRequest對象的一些常用的方法

方法 描述
abort() 停止當前請求
getAllResponseHeaders() 把HTTP請求的所有相應首部作為鍵/值對返回
getResponseHeader("header") 返回指定首部的串值
open("method","url") 建立對服務器的調用.method參數可以是GET,POST或PUT等;url參數可以是相對URL或絕對URL.這個方法還包括3個可選參數
send(content) 向服務器發送請求
setRequestHeader("header","value") 把指定首部設置為所提供的值,在設置任何首部之前必須先調用open()方法

您可能感興趣的文章:
  • Ajax核心XMLHTTP組件資料
  • Ajax 核心框架函數及例子
  • Javascript級聯下拉菜單以及AJAX數據驗證核心代碼
  • jquery ajax方式直接提交整個表單核心代碼
  • 解析ajax核心XMLHTTPRequest對象的創建與瀏覽器的兼容問題
  • Ajax核心技術代碼分享
  • Ajax核心XMLHttpRequest總結

標簽:遼源 邢臺 洛陽 鄭州 內蒙古 海南 舟山 林芝

巨人網絡通訊聲明:本文標題《簡單談談AJAX核心對象》,本文關鍵詞  簡單,談談,AJAX,核心,對象,;如發現本文內容存在版權問題,煩請提供相關信息告之我們,我們將及時溝通與處理。本站內容系統采集于網絡,涉及言論、版權與本站無關。
  • 相關文章
  • 下面列出與本文章《簡單談談AJAX核心對象》相關的同類信息!
  • 本頁收集關于簡單談談AJAX核心對象的相關信息資訊供網民參考!
  • 推薦文章
    主站蜘蛛池模板: 共和县| 辉县市| 通江县| 镇江市| 固始县| 新竹县| 深州市| 仙游县| 嘉黎县| 保定市| 陕西省| 潢川县| 秀山| 南部县| 图木舒克市| 盐源县| 兴隆县| 织金县| 珲春市| 榆树市| 建始县| 东乌珠穆沁旗| 吐鲁番市| 施甸县| 丹东市| 长泰县| 沙洋县| 彰化县| 准格尔旗| 库车县| 铁岭县| 泗洪县| 横峰县| 峡江县| 海宁市| 沙湾县| 新余市| 临夏市| 丘北县| 长治市| 镇原县|